## Releases

Stockroute, the vending-machine restock planner from Tindervale Ops, ships tagged releases monthly. Plugin authors must build against the latest tag; older ABIs are dropped after two cycles. All release archives on the mirror are signed. Do not load an archive that fails verification. Verify signatures with the release key below.

deploy key for bajef-yaguf: bky19_Nj7Lji5rR3rCBH1SEnc

## Gridsmith Onboarding

Gridsmith generates crossword grids from curated wordlists. Clone the repo, run `make seed` to pull the dictionary bundle, then `gridsmith build --size 15`. Puzzle quality scoring lives in `scorer/`; don't touch it without a review from the puzzles lead. Tests must pass on the Thornvale CI runner before merging. Setup problems or access requests should go to the team inbox.

alerts address for kafof-bagag: kasael@olvarqdyn.corp

- [ ] Audit-log viewer ceremony, item 7: Welcome aboard — this one's yours. Confirm the Ledgerlight audit-log viewer's new signing key is loaded on both ceremony laptops and that the old key card has been physically destroyed (yes, with the shredder in the Bramblehall vault room, and yes, someone has to watch you do it). Log the timestamp in the ceremony binder. Last bit: the sealed recovery envelope needs to match our records, so check its passphrase against the one written below.

unlock words, hahaf-fajeg: quenmir-belius